logo

基于Spring Boot的轰趴馆管理系统设计与实现

作者:Nicky2024.01.05 11:53浏览量:111

简介:本文将介绍如何使用Spring Boot框架设计和实现一个轰趴馆管理系统。该系统将提供用户管理、场地管理、预定管理等功能,提升轰趴馆的管理效率和用户体验。

随着社会的发展和人们生活水平的提高,轰趴馆作为一种新型的娱乐方式逐渐受到年轻人的青睐。然而,传统的轰趴馆管理方式存在诸多不便,如人工预定、手动记录等,既容易出错又效率低下。因此,开发一个基于计算机技术的轰趴馆管理系统显得尤为重要。
本文将介绍如何使用Spring Boot框架设计和实现一个轰趴馆管理系统。该系统将提供用户管理、场地管理、预定管理等功能,提升轰趴馆的管理效率和用户体验。
首先,我们需要了解Spring Boot框架。Spring Boot是一个基于Java的开源框架,主要用于简化Spring应用程序的初始化和开发过程。它提供了一系列开箱即用的功能,使得开发者能够快速搭建项目架构,提高开发效率。
在设计阶段,我们需要对系统进行整体规划。考虑到轰趴馆的业务需求,我们需要设计以下模块:

  1. 用户管理模块:用于管理用户信息,包括注册、登录、信息修改等功能;
  2. 场地管理模块:用于管理轰趴馆的场地信息,包括场地添加、修改、删除等操作;
  3. 预定管理模块:用于处理用户的预定请求,包括预定查询、取消预定等操作。
    在实现阶段,我们可以按照以下步骤进行:
  4. 搭建项目框架:使用Spring Initializr创建Spring Boot项目,并添加所需的依赖项;
  5. 创建数据库:根据业务需求设计数据库表结构,并使用JPA进行实体映射;
  6. 实现用户管理模块:编写控制器、服务层和数据访问层代码,完成用户注册、登录和信息修改等功能;
  7. 实现场地管理模块:编写控制器、服务层和数据访问层代码,完成场地信息的增删改查操作;
  8. 实现预定管理模块:编写控制器、服务层和数据访问层代码,处理用户的预定请求;
  9. 测试与优化:对系统进行单元测试和集成测试,根据测试结果进行优化和调整。
    在实际应用中,该系统可以大大提高轰趴馆的管理效率和用户体验。用户可以通过系统随时查看场地信息、进行预定操作,而管理员则可以通过系统方便地进行用户和场地管理。此外,该系统还可以为轰趴馆提供数据支持,帮助其更好地了解用户需求和市场趋势。
    总结起来,基于Spring Boot的轰趴馆管理系统是一个功能强大、易于维护的系统。通过该系统的应用,可以有效地提升轰趴馆的管理效率和用户体验。未来,我们还可以对该系统进行扩展和升级,例如增加数据分析功能、优化用户界面等,以满足更多业务需求。同时,随着技术的不断进步和应用需求的不断变化,我们也需要持续关注和学习新技术,以便更好地应对未来的挑战。

相关文章推荐

发表评论